Original Description
Juan Gris’ La Pipe Et Le Livre Ouvert (c. 1915) is a mesmerizing Cubist masterpiece that captures the intellectual elegance of Parisian café culture in the early 20th century. Through fragmented planes, muted harmonies of browns and grays, and a poetic arrangement of objects—a pipe resting atop an open book—Gris transforms ordinary still life into a meditation on creativity and introspection. As a pioneer of Synthetic Cubism, he elevates collage-like textures and geometric simplification, bridging Braque’s austerity with playful symbolism. This work exemplifies Gris’ unique contribution to Modernism: where Picasso deconstructed form, Gris reconstructed it with lyrical precision, making La Pipe... a pivotal piece in the evolution of avant-garde art. Today, it’s celebrated not only for its technical innovation but also for its quiet, almost philosophical resonance.
